         <title>Social Inequality </title>
         <author>1807538</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/1807538/lvqio3hx32x3apgk/wish/1932044498</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>1st Estate Clergy had 0.5%<br>2nd Estate nobility had .5%<br>3rd Estate commoners had 98%<br>In the eighteenth century, social circumstances in France were slavery unfair and exploitative. The first two estates, the clergy and the nobles were the most privileged sections in French society. They were not required to pay and states taxes.</div>]]></description>

         <title>Economic problems</title>
         <author>1807538</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/1807538/lvqio3hx32x3apgk/wish/1932047428</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<ul><li>French economic is in crisis</li><li>1/3 of the population is poor&nbsp;</li><li>In 1787-8 volcano in Iceland cause bad harvest and it cause food shortage which led to bread riots</li><li>Manufacturing was slow and things had higher prices and people wasn't getting employed.</li><li>War debt Great Britain and America&nbsp;</li><li>The Monarchy spend more money that they should have.</li><li>Things was getting bad so King Louis XVI called the Este General for the first time since 200 years, they met at Versailles, a royal place outside Paris on May 5 ,1789 , the problem was voting issues because each Este had only one vote.</li></ul>]]></description>

         <title>Tennis Oath</title>
         <author>1807538</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/1807538/lvqio3hx32x3apgk/wish/1948090972</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>On June 20 1789, the members of the French 3rd Estates took the Tennis Court Oath in the tennis court which had been built in 1686 for the use of the Versailles palace. The vote was not to separate and to reassemble whatever necessary until the Constitution of the Kingdom is established. The Estates General were called to address what was going on in the country, but it was stuck that the general couldn't do anything about it in May 1789, this is because they wanted to see if they can vote by order or by head, which would increase the power of the Third Estates, which would led them to outnumbered the other two Estates .  &nbsp;  </div>]]></description>

         <title>End Of Bourbon Rule In France </title>
         <author>1807538</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/1807538/lvqio3hx32x3apgk/wish/1948112237</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>The Bourbon was a French Dynasty that ruled France for over 400 years. its  reign was disrupted by the French Revolution. The Monarchy was abolished in the French in 1792 and replaced with the Republican form  of Government. Although the Bourbon monarchy was restored after the downfall of Napoleon Bonaparte in 1815, it lasted till only 1830 when it was  finally overthrown in the July Revolution.          <title>Land ownership </title>
         <author>1807538</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/1807538/lvqio3hx32x3apgk/wish/1948132826</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>Peasants were dependent on their land and their lord. Tithes was one tenth of annual produce or earnings taken as a tax for the support of the church, both these taxes were abolished during the French Revolution. Two 2/3 of France was employed in agriculture and abolition of these taxes brought much breather for the Peasants. With the breakup of large estates controlled by the church and the nobility during the revolution, rural France primarily became a land of small independent farms.</div>]]></description>

         <title>Napoleon </title>
         <author>1807538</author>
         <link>https://padlet.com/1807538/lvqio3hx32x3apgk/wish/1948163003</link>
         <description><![CDATA[<div>In 1799 Napoleon staged a Coup d’etat</div><div>&nbsp;and took over the French Government for five years he ruled France. He helped defeated the First Coalition including Austria, Prussia, England, Spain and the Netherland. he led the French to a conquest of Egypt from the Ottoman Empires. He was unbeatable on the battlefield from. he made peace with the catholic church, he signed a agreement with pope. He restructure the government,&nbsp; he make it more efficient and uniform through a base state bureaucracy. He appointed and trained group of young and bright apprentice to help centralized the government, he also said that everyone and the right to go to school. He reform taxes, he established the banks for France to facilitate state finances, he ordered the land survey and established a new and fair direct tax system and he also established single uniformed legal code through France which protected property right.&nbsp; &nbsp;</div>]]></description>
